Specific Components Required in Environmental Impact Statements
The specific components required in environmental impact statements (EIS) ensure comprehensive evaluation of potential environmental effects. Standard sections include a detailed description of the proposed project, its purpose, and alternatives. This provides context and scope for analysis.
Another crucial component is the assessment of environmental impacts, which must identify potential effects on air quality, water resources, ecosystems, and human health. This section relies heavily on scientific data and impact analysis methods to ensure accuracy.
Additionally, EIS must include measures to mitigate adverse effects, illustrating how impacts will be minimized or managed. These mitigation strategies demonstrate the project’s commitment to environmental protection.
The document should also contain a discussion of the affected environment, providing baseline conditions before project implementation. Clear presentation of this information aids in evaluating the significance of anticipated impacts and the effectiveness of proposed mitigation measures.

Incorporating Scientific Data and Analysis
Incorporating scientific data and analysis is a critical requirement for environmental impact statements (EIS) under the National Environmental Policy Act. It ensures that assessments are grounded in objective, empirically supported information. Reliable scientific data facilitates an accurate understanding of potential environmental impacts, guiding decision-makers toward environmentally responsible choices.
To meet this requirement, EIS documents must include comprehensive scientific data, such as measurements, monitoring results, and modeling outputs. These data should be current, verifiable, and derived from reputable sources. Analysts often employ specialized tools and methodologies, which include:
- Geographic Information Systems (GIS) for spatial analysis.
- Ecological modeling to predict biological impacts.
- Air and water quality models to estimate pollution levels.
- Climate change projections for long-term planning.
Clearly presenting this data allows stakeholders to evaluate potential impacts thoroughly. Ensuring scientific rigor and transparency in data incorporation strengthens the credibility of the environmental impact statement and supports compliance with legal standards.

Impact Assessment Methods and Tools
Impact assessment methods and tools are essential components in preparing comprehensive environmental impact statements, as they facilitate accurate evaluation of potential project effects. These methods include qualitative techniques, such as checklists and expert judgment, alongside quantitative approaches like modeling and statistical analysis.
Modeling tools, such as Geographic Information Systems (GIS) and computer simulations, enable detailed spatial and environmental predictions, improving the accuracy of impact assessments. These tools help analyze air and water quality, noise levels, and habitat disruption caused by proposed projects.
Other valuable tools include life cycle analysis and risk assessment methodologies, which quantify environmental effects over a project’s lifespan. Incorporating scientific data and analysis through these methods enhances transparency, consistency, and reliability in the impact statement. Overall, the appropriate use of impact assessment methods and tools ensures thorough evaluation and supports informed decision-making in compliance with the requirements for environmental impact statements.

Legal Challenges and Litigation Outcomes
Legal challenges related to requirements for environmental impact statements (EIS) often lead to significant litigation outcomes that influence project approval processes. Courts may review whether agencies adhered to procedural obligations, such as adequately analyzing environmental impacts or properly involving stakeholders. If deficiencies are identified, courts can remand projects for additional investigation or even halt approvals temporarily or permanently.
Litigation outcomes can also result in courts mandating agencies to amend or update EIS documents to meet legal standards. Such legal challenges often stem from stakeholders claiming that the EIS failed to consider significant environmental or social factors, violating the National Environmental Policy Act (NEPA). Successful challenges can delay projects, increase costs, or alter project scope substantially.
